Misconception 1: Heatpump don't work well in cold climates.
Heatpump are an essential part of the electrification of home heating, and they are gaining appeal in Europe and The United States And copyright. Yet some people fear regarding utilizing them in their homes as a result of misconceptions and misconceptions.

A standard heatpump is a tool that absorbs one device of energy (in the form of electrical power) and uses it to generate three or 4 devices of home heating. This is a very high effectiveness ratio, and also at freezing temperature levels heatpump can carry out well.

Unlike nonrenewable fuel source heating systems that make use of gas to generate heat, a heat pump removes thermal energy from the air or ground. This means that heatpump are more economical to run in many environments compared to standard fossil-fuel systems, other than throughout the really chilliest hours of the year when they should work harder. Yet, this can be countered by mounting a properly-sized backup heating unit to connect those extremely chilly durations.

Misconception 4: Heatpump don't conserve money.
It's fantastic that heatpump are getting the spotlight for their eco-friendly attributes however that likewise implies that there is a great deal of false information out there regarding what they can actually do. Among the most typical misconceptions is that heatpump don't save money-- this is totally untrue.

The fact is that heatpump are far more energy efficient than various other heating systems. They can take in a solitary device of power and utilize it to create 3 or four devices of heat-- making them a really economical choice for both brand-new and present buildings.

Naturally, in order to accomplish this degree of effectiveness you need to have a well-insulated home with underfloor home heating and standard-size radiators that will certainly take advantage of the warmth provided by the pump. But, even in poorly-insulated houses, heat pumps are still an extra cost-efficient selection than typical nonrenewable fuel source systems. And, oftentimes, the financial savings from switching to a heatpump can be comprised within just a couple of years.
